The Team
The Operational Planning team sits within the Operations Strategy & Planning function and leads cross‑functional planning activities across operations, particularly for the network and schedule. It drives value across the operation by setting the direction for planning, analytics, and commercial initiatives.
The Role
As Operations Planning Manager – Schedule, you will:
* Act as the operational authority on schedule operability, shaping the future programme across multiple AOCs and delivering improved operational and financial outcomes
* Provide strategic leadership, scenario‑driven planning expertise, and executive‑level challenge to ensure future schedules are robust, safe, efficient, and optimised for profitability
* Influence commercial decision‑making at the earliest stages, set the operational risk appetite for new schedules, and ensure all operational teams are fully prepared for future seasons
* Oversee enterprise‑level planning initiatives, major schedule disruptions, and long‑term resilience programmes, including airport infrastructure changes, regulatory shifts, geopolitical factors, and large‑scale event planning
* Hold executive accountability for the planning, negotiation, and delivery of all external wet‑lease (ACMI) operations, shaping strategy, cost, and supplier performance
* Lead and develop a high‑performing team of planners, fostering a culture of analytical excellence and continuous improvement
